Keyword density refers to the frequency of a specific keyword or phrase within a piece of content, while weight refers to the importance or relevance of that keyword in relation to the overall content. In terms of optimizing content for search engines, it is important to maintain a balance between keyword density and weight. This means using keywords strategically throughout the content to improve search engine visibility without overloading the content with keywords, which can be seen as spammy and negatively impact search engine rankings.

The relationship between fluid density and pressure can be described by the hydrostatic equation, which states that pressure in a fluid increases with increasing fluid density. This relationship is important in understanding how pressure changes with depth in a fluid column, such as in the ocean or in a container.

Dry density (DD) is related to the moisture content (MC) using the following: DD = DB / (1+MC) Where DB is the bulk density of the material.

Density describes the relationship between the mass and volume of a substance. It is calculated by dividing the mass of an object by its volume.
